aboutsummaryrefslogtreecommitdiff
path: root/gold/Makefile.am
diff options
context:
space:
mode:
authorH.J. Lu <hjl.tools@gmail.com>2010-04-27 16:05:54 +0000
committerH.J. Lu <hjl.tools@gmail.com>2010-04-27 16:05:54 +0000
commit7ad2014ac518240a5aa8c5300a3123cfca2459b1 (patch)
tree2485ae9605cd3d7bd4a17d2c30d14d0da4bed1c7 /gold/Makefile.am
parent1ad40a046a1bd1b6b85454f3fda841b068489907 (diff)
downloadfsf-binutils-gdb-7ad2014ac518240a5aa8c5300a3123cfca2459b1.zip
fsf-binutils-gdb-7ad2014ac518240a5aa8c5300a3123cfca2459b1.tar.gz
fsf-binutils-gdb-7ad2014ac518240a5aa8c5300a3123cfca2459b1.tar.bz2
Properly install gold/ld as default cross linker.
gold/ 2010-04-27 H.J. Lu <hongjiu.lu@intel.com> * Makefile.am (install-exec-local): Properly install gold as default cross linker. * Makefile.in: Regenerated. ld/ 2010-04-27 H.J. Lu <hongjiu.lu@intel.com> * Makefile.am (install-exec-local): Properly install ld as default cross linker. * Makefile.in: Regenerated.
Diffstat (limited to 'gold/Makefile.am')
-rw-r--r--gold/Makefile.am7
1 files changed, 4 insertions, 3 deletions
diff --git a/gold/Makefile.am b/gold/Makefile.am
index a24e185..df5e66c 100644
--- a/gold/Makefile.am
+++ b/gold/Makefile.am
@@ -186,9 +186,10 @@ install-exec-local: ld-new$(EXEEXT)
|| $(INSTALL_PROGRAM) ld-new$(EXEEXT) $(DESTDIR)$(tooldir)/bin/$(installed_linker)$(EXEEXT); \
fi; \
if test "x$(install_as_default)" = "xyes"; then \
- rm -f $(DESTDIR)$(bindir)/ld$(EXEEXT); \
- ln $(DESTDIR)$(bindir)/$${n}$(EXEEXT) $(DESTDIR)$(bindir)/ld$(EXEEXT) >/dev/null 2>/dev/null \
- || $(INSTALL_PROGRAM) ld-new$(EXEEXT) $(DESTDIR)$(bindir)/ld$(EXEEXT); \
+ ld=`echo ld | sed '$(transform)'`; \
+ rm -f $(DESTDIR)$(bindir)/$${ld}$(EXEEXT); \
+ ln $(DESTDIR)$(bindir)/$${n}$(EXEEXT) $(DESTDIR)$(bindir)/$${ld}$(EXEEXT) >/dev/null 2>/dev/null \
+ || $(INSTALL_PROGRAM) ld-new$(EXEEXT) $(DESTDIR)$(bindir)/$${ld}$(EXEEXT); \
if test "$(bindir)" != "$(tooldir)/bin"; then \
rm -f $(DESTDIR)$(tooldir)/bin/ld$(EXEEXT); \
ln $(DESTDIR)$(bindir)/$${n}$(EXEEXT) $(DESTDIR)$(tooldir)/bin/ld$(EXEEXT) >/dev/null 2>/dev/null \